How they compare

Azerbaijan currently reports 78.8% against 75.9% in Sri Lanka, a difference of 2.9%.

Across all 7 years both countries report, Azerbaijan has been ahead every year.

Azerbaijan ranks 5th and Sri Lanka ranks 7th of 61 countries.

Azerbaijan has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Azerbaijan Sri Lanka Difference Ahead
2010s 74.4% 72.8% 1.7% Azerbaijan
2020s 77.3% 75.5% 1.8% Azerbaijan

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
